Transaction 29758fe262df67ddb3a31f71986ec6730f5975846b45baad9aafe98400c5b1e6
1 Input
1 Output
-
29758fe262df67ddb3a31f71986ec6730f5975846b45baad9aafe98400c5b1e6:0
- value
- 102336726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d6276fe1c488cf83867d90b95b75ee2ae00126f OP_EQUAL
- address
- MSd8iDB4QSC76xhoo7vamMJzZ2vacpPMPr